April 2021: Carver experienced a 9% increase in median home prices

Webp realestate1

The median sale price of a home sold in April 2021 in Carver rose by $30,000 while total sales decreased by 44.4%, according to BlockShopper.com.

In April 2021, there were five homes sold, with a median sale price of $365,000 - a 9% increase over the $335,000 median sale price for the same period of the previous year. There were nine homes sold in Carver in April 2020.

The median sales tax in Carver for the most recent year with available data, 2019, was $4,190, approximately 1.1% of the median home sale price for April 2021.
